A growing group of gamers is on the hunt for more couch co-op experiences suitable for three players. Following their recent session with TMNT: Shredder's Revenge, many users are searching for diverse gameplay styles that are equally fun and engaging.
While beat 'em ups are a favorite, players are open to exploring other genres. Users have expressed excitement for games that can accommodate three players. Key picks include:
Trine: A puzzle game that supports up to three players. One user said, "It's a fun way to enjoy with friends."
TMNT: Splintered Fate: This roguelite game offers a fresh gameplay format. "Really fun with a group," mentioned one player.
Lovers in a Dangerous Spacetime: Noted for its cooperative thrill, this game can bring friends together, although it might not be in PlayStation Extra.
Overcooked and Plate Up: Both suggested for their chaotic kitchen fun, several users claimed these games test teamwork like no other.
Borderlands 3: Another action-packed title that fits the bill.
Scott Pilgrim vs. The World: Adds a nostalgic charm for fans of classic gaming.
Players also suggested Sackboy! A Big Adventure, citing its enjoyable mechanics. "It's a great way to bond. Just prepare for some friendly chaos!" said a player reflecting on their experiences.
"Couch co-op games can really change the vibe of a hangout, making every session memorable," one commenter stated.
For those seeking additional titles, Co-Optimus is a solid resource for finding PlayStation 5 games that fit the cooperative mold and include at least three players.
